Responsibilities
The Medical Records Outpatient Coder III reviews short stay focused encounters to accurately assign diagnosis and procedural codes-using ICD-10-CM and CPT-4 coding systems.
Works in conjunction with various departments for missing documentation and monitors bill hold reports.
Strong utilization of medical terminology and anatomy.
Assists Manager/Director with mentoring/training of Coder I and Coder II team members and clinical practice students from various colleges.
Performs other duties as assigned.
Required Coding Experience
Emergency room (ED)
Same day surgery (ambulatory)
Observation cases
Certifications and Licensures
Required: Certified Coding Specialist (CCS)
Preferred: RHIT (Health Information)
Education
Required: high school or equivalent
Preferred: associate degree in Health Information Management
Experience
Required: 5 years of Outpatient Facility Coding
Strong CPT coding
